Russian billionaire & Putin's ex-judo partner claims ownership of ₹10k cr palace

Russian billionaire Arkady Rotenberg has claimed that he's the owner of the Black Sea palace, not President Vladimir Putin, as the leaders' critics had alleged. Rotenberg is said to be close to Putin as former judo sparring partner. Earlier, Putin also denied Alexey Navalny's allegation that he owns the palace which cost nearly $1.4 billion (around ₹10,000 crore) to build.
